I'm SO confused!

I'm supposed to be eating 6 small meals a day and taking 30 minutes to eat each meal. That's three hours of my day.

Then, I'm not supposed to drink for an hour before and after I eat. That's another six hours.

Then, I'm supposed to drink 8 glasses of water.

When am I supposed to do all this?

I'm supposed to be spending the whole day eating and drinking?

whoa..... that seems a bit excessive..... The normal rate for fluids and meals is no fluids 30min, none whilst eating (30mins approx) and none a min 30mins after....1 1/2hrs all up per meal. Sip as much as you can but dont forget, you are only a month out, so eventually, you will be able to do this no worries. Each surgeon and nut has their own rules, so I certainly wont advise you to go against them, but if you are really struggling, and obviously you are, maybe you should talk to the nut? Maybe someone here can help you a bit more...but like I said, the general rule is 30/30/30.
And if I havent welcomed you yet, Welcome to RR!!
Best wishes and hope you get sorted soon, as you do not want to get dehydrated (next to water, the next important thing is your protein and high protein diets req more water).

I hate water, too. What did you do? just make yourself drink it until you liked it?
Its gross aye...

I put lemon juice or lime juice in it, not the fake cordial type, fresh if you can, but I also buy it in little bottles (I think its near the sauces area in the supermarkets) and add a squirt or 2 to about 1l of water. It gives it a nice, mild taste without the sickly sweet of cordial syrups, and it has the added benefit of helpng flush out toxins from the liver (Ive read that), but it is healthier than sugary stuff, or even the s/f stuff as juice doesnt have artificial stuff in it.
Some other ideas are: cucumber slices, or orange slices ditto with lemons and limes in a jug of nice cool water. Just a nice, fresh taste.
